IMPORTANT NOTE: Unit is bi -directional in its operation. Please take a moment to ensure the input and output voltage
required and the direction of the power flow. Misconnection or backwards connection of the unit may provide either half
the voltage or twice the voltage to the load, with potential damage to the load and/or unit.
Warning: This unit may operate from multiple hazardous energy sources. Ensure that all power sources are inactive
before making any connections to this unit. Ensure proper procedures and the appropriate electrical codes are followed.
To be serviced only by qualified personnel.
Warning: Ensure the battery is disconnected and/or safe operating procedures are followed when making battery
connections. Extreme care must be taken to ensure the battery is not shorted. Make sure all strands are inside their
respective terminals. Qualified personnel only to connect and service this unit.

START HERE

Section 1

Please determine if a step down, step up or battery equalization function is required.
- If the load voltage is 1/2 the input voltage = step down. Go to Section 2
- If the load voltage is twice the input voltage = step up. Go to Section 3
- If used to equalize battery voltage to account for battery voltage mismatch, used as both step up and step down.
Go to Section 4
NOTE: FUSING REQUIRED ON BOTH HIGH AND LOW WIRES

Section 2: Step Down Transformer

Input Voltage: 10.5 - 32 DC volts
Current: 0 - 25 amps nominal
Output Voltage: 5.5 - 16 DC volts = 1/2 input voltage
Current: 0 - 50 amps continuous

2.1 Common Connection

Using wire of sufficient amperage for the load connection (#12 AWG or better) connect the negative of the battery and the
negative connection of the load to the COM Terminal.

2.2 Load Power Connection

Using a wire of sufficient amperage for the load power (#12 AWG or better) connect the positive of the load to the LOW
Terminal.

2.3 Input Power Connection

Using wire of sufficient amperage for the input connection (#12 AWG or better) connect the positive of the battery to the
High Terminal.

  • Page 2 dwg# i-8007 Section 3: Step Up Transformer Input Voltage: 10.5 - 16 DC volts Current: 0 - 50 amps nominal Output Voltage: 21 - 32 DC volts = twice input voltage Current: 0 - 25 amps continuous 3.1 Common Connection Using wire of sufficient amperage for the load connection (#12 AWG or better) connect the negative of the battery and the negative connection of the load to the COM Terminal.
